Ingredients You’ll Need

The beauty of Cherry Cheesecake Puppy Chow is in how just a handful of everyday ingredients deliver layers of flavor and texture. Each piece truly shines, gently echoing the flavors found in a slice of luscious cherry cheesecake.

  • Rice Chex cereal: The ultra-crispy base that holds up to all the sweet, creamy coatings without getting soggy.
  • White chocolate chips: Melted into a silky glaze, these add subtle sweetness and the creamy “cheesecake” layer.
  • Cream cheese (softened): For that unmistakable tang and soft, cheesecake-like richness in every bite.
  • Unsalted butter: Adds smoothness and helps everything melt together beautifully.
  • Vanilla extract: A little vanilla deepens the dessert flavor and rounds out the sweetness.
  • Powdered sugar: The light and sweet coating that gives puppy chow its signature powdery exterior.
  • Cherry gelatin mix (dry): The secret to that vibrant color and punchy cherry flavor—it’s a game changer!
  • Crushed graham crackers: Just like a cheesecake crust, this brings a buttery, toasty crunch and ties everything together.

How to Make Cherry Cheesecake Puppy Chow

Step 1: Prepare the Cereal

Start by measuring out your Rice Chex cereal into the biggest mixing bowl you have—this makes it much easier to coat every square. Keep the cereal waiting nearby so it’s ready for the creamy coating.

Step 2: Melt and Mix the Creamy Layer

In a microwave-safe bowl, combine your white chocolate chips, softened cream cheese, and unsalted butter. Microwave in 30-second spurts, stirring after each, until the mixture is completely smooth and luscious. Stir in the vanilla extract for that sweet, bakery aroma.

Step 3: Coat the Cereal

Pour your warm, creamy mixture over the Chex cereal. Resist the urge to rush—gently stir with a big spatula until every piece is evenly coated. This silky base is what makes Cherry Cheesecake Puppy Chow so decadent and satisfying!

Step 4: Add the Signature Cherry Cheesecake Puppy Chow Topping

In a large zip-top bag, toss together the powdered sugar, cherry gelatin mix, and crushed graham crackers. This blend delivers the color, sweetness, cherry burst, and a nod to classic cheesecake crust. Add the coated cereal, seal the bag tightly, and shake, shake, shake until every piece is gloriously coated and blushing cherry pink.

Step 5: Cool and Serve

Spread your beautiful, fragrant puppy chow onto a parchment-lined baking sheet. Let it cool completely—this helps set the coating (and gives you sneak-snacking opportunities as it cools). Once fully cooled, transfer it to an airtight container. It’s ready to party or just brighten your next snack break!

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

Store any leftover Cherry Cheesecake Puppy Chow in an airtight container at room temperature for up to a week. The key is to keep it sealed tight so it stays crispy and fresh.

Freezing

If you want to plan ahead, you can freeze puppy chow! Just place it in a freezer-safe zip-top bag or container, and freeze for up to two months. Thaw at room temperature before serving—no need to reheat.

Reheating

Reheating isn’t usually necessary, but if your puppy chow loses some crunch, you can spread it on a baking sheet and pop it in a 250°F oven for 5 minutes. Let it cool before serving to restore crispness.

FAQs

Can I use a different cereal other than Rice Chex?

Absolutely! While Rice Chex gives the best light and crispy texture, you can try corn Chex or even Crispix for a tasty twist. Just be sure to use a plain, unsweetened variety for best results.

What if I don’t have cherry gelatin mix?

The cherry gelatin provides not just color but a distinctive tangy cherry flavor. If you’re in a pinch, use strawberry or raspberry gelatin instead. It’ll be delicious, even if slightly different!

Is there a way to make this recipe dairy-free?

Yes! Use dairy-free white chocolate chips, vegan butter, and a plant-based cream cheese to enjoy a delicious dairy-free Cherry Cheesecake Puppy Chow. Your vegan friends will thank you.

Can I double this recipe for a big group?

Definitely! Simply double all the ingredients and use an extra-large mixing bowl and bag for coating. It’s perfect for holidays, bake sales, or big celebrations where everyone wants a handful.

What can I add for more texture or flavor?

Try stirring in mini marshmallows, chopped dried cherries, or even a handful of white chocolate chips after coating. These little surprises make every bite of Cherry Cheesecake Puppy Chow even more fun!

Description

Indulge in this delightful Cherry Cheesecake Puppy Chow, a sweet and crunchy snack mix that’s perfect for parties or a quick treat. Coated in a creamy white chocolate and cherry-flavored mixture, this addictive snack is sure to please.


Ingredients

Rice Chex Cereal:

5 cups;

White Chocolate Chips:

1 cup;

Cream Cheese, softened:

2 tablespoons;

Unsalted Butter:

2 tablespoons;

Vanilla Extract:

½ teaspoon;

Powdered Sugar:

½ cup;

Cherry Gelatin Mix (dry):

½ cup;

Crushed Graham Crackers:

½ cup;


Instructions

  1. Prepare Cereal: In a large mixing bowl, add the Rice Chex cereal and set aside.
  2. Melt White Chocolate Mixture: In a microwave-safe bowl, combine white chocolate chips, cream cheese, and butter. Microwave in 30-second intervals, stirring between each, until smooth and fully melted. Stir in vanilla extract.
  3. Coat Cereal: Pour the mixture over the cereal and gently stir until evenly coated.
  4. Prepare Coating: In a large zip-top bag, mix the powdered sugar, dry cherry gelatin mix, and crushed graham crackers.
  5. Combine Coated Cereal: Add the coated cereal to the bag, seal it, and shake until fully coated.
  6. Cool and Store: Spread the mixture out on a parchment-lined baking sheet to cool completely. Store in an airtight container at room temperature.

Notes

  • Use cherry-flavored candy melts for a bolder color and flavor.
  • Add freeze-dried cherries or mini marshmallows for extra texture.
